随着网络技术的发展,数据包分析已成为网络管理与安全的重要组成部分。在众多分析工具中,Wireshark凭借其强大的功能与易用性,成为众多网络工程师与安全专家的首选。掌握Wireshark的使用技巧,不仅有助于故障排查,还能为网络性能的优化提供有力支持。

Wireshark的核心功能在于捕捉和解析网络数据包。通过对这些数据包的详细分析,用户可以获得有关网络流量的深入见解,从而识别潜在的性能瓶颈和安全威胁。其过滤功能的灵活性,使得用户能够精准定位需要关注的流量类型,无论是HTTP、DNS、TCP还是UDP,Wireshark都能提供详尽的信息。Wireshark支持多种协议分析,用户能够轻松解析多种网络通信的细节,为故障排查提供宝贵的线索。
当前,市场上对网络数据分析的需求日益增长,Wireshark的用户社区也愈发活跃。新版本的Wireshark不断推出,不仅修复了先前版本中的漏洞,还引入了许多新功能,提升了性能和用户体验。例如,在最新版本中,增强了对IPv6的支持和对新兴协议的解码能力,进一步扩展了其应用范围。与此周边学习资源也在丰富,不少在线课程、论坛和技术书籍为用户提供了帮助,使得数据包分析的入门门槛逐渐降低。
对于DIY用户而言,Wireshark也能与多种硬件设备结合,创造出更加灵活的监测和分析方案。例如,在组建一个家庭网络时,用户可以配置路由器与Wireshark联动,实时监测家中设备的流量情况,确保网络安全。而在企业环境中,结合网络安全设备(如IDS/IPS)使用,则可以在监控流量的自动识别并阻止可疑活动,提高网络的整体安全性。
网络性能优化方面,Wireshark的数据包分析能力显得尤为关键。通过分析网络延迟、丢包率和带宽使用情况,用户能够识别并 устранить网络瓶颈,从而提升应用程序性能。结合历史数据,用户还可以进行趋势分析和容量规划,为未来的网络扩展做出准确决策。
在学习如何使用Wireshark进行数据包分析时,不妨参考一些社区教程和视频讲解,这将有助于快速掌握各项操作技巧。定期参与网络技术相关的研讨会和讨论会,可以了解最新的技术动态和趋势,进一步提升自身的技能水平。
常见问题解答:
1. Wireshark是什么?
Wireshark是一款开源的网络协议分析工具,可用于捕获和审查网络流量。
2. 我该如何开始使用Wireshark?
下载并安装Wireshark,选择适合的网络接口以开始捕获数据包,并使用过滤器来分析特定流量。
3. Wireshark需要哪些系统要求?
Wireshark支持Windows、Linux和macOS,具体系统要求可以参考Wireshark官网。
4. 分析数据包时最重要的是什么?
了解网络协议和数据包结构,以便能够有效解读捕获的数据。
5. Wireshark是否可以用于实时监测网络性能?
是的,Wireshark可以实时捕获数据包并提供性能分析,帮助识别网络瓶颈。
